In June 1966, “Blue Note” label released “Speak No Evil”, the sixth Wayne Shorter album. It was recorded in December 1964, at “Van Gelder Studio” in Englewood Cliffs, New Jersey, and was produced by Alfred Lion.

In June 1956, “Liberty” label released “Lonely Girl”, the second Julie London album. It was recorded in April 1956, at “Western Recorders” in Hollywood, and was produced by Bobby Troup.
